R80W (p.Arg80Trp) variant of USH1C (Harmonin)
R80W (p.Arg80Trp) in USH1C (Harmonin) is a missense change. Clinical records from ClinVar, EBI, and UniProt describe it as uncertain significance in the context of not provided. The available variant effect predictions contribute to a CATVariant prioritization score of 0.34 / 1. The record also includes population frequency data, experimental measurements, published literature, and structural context.
